The Power of Group Therapy: Finding Strength in Shared Experience

Heather Cobbs • Oct 03, 2024

When life throws its inevitable challenges our way—whether it's the loss of a loved one, the joy and exhaustion of new motherhood, or navigating pregnancy in our 40s—one thing remains constant: we are not meant to go through it alone. At I Heart Therapy, we believe deeply in the power of community and connection, and one of the most profound ways to foster that connection is through group therapy.

Why Group Therapy?


There’s something incredibly healing about being seen and heard. In group therapy, you find a space where others understand and validate your experiences. It’s a space that is as much about listening as it is about sharing, creating a balance that nurtures both personal growth and collective healing. Whether you're grappling with the pain of grief, the complexities of pregnancy, or major life transitions, group therapy offers a comforting reminder: you’re not alone.





Grief Group: Navigating Loss Together



Grief can be isolating. It’s a heavy emotion that often leaves us feeling misunderstood or as though we’re carrying a burden that no one else can truly understand. In our Grief Group, we come together to share those difficult moments, to listen, and to support one another as we navigate the heartache. By hearing others’ stories, we find that while our grief is uniquely personal, the journey of healing is one we can walk together. With time, patience, and compassion, this group helps you remember that life, although changed, can still be filled with hope and connection.


Postpartum Group: Embracing Motherhood’s Challenges



The postpartum period is a time of incredible joy, but it also comes with its own set of emotional and physical challenges. Often, new mothers feel overwhelmed by the expectations placed on them or the sudden changes in their lives. In our Postpartum Group, we focus on creating a space where mothers can come together to share their struggles and triumphs. From sleepless nights to managing the new dynamics of motherhood, this group offers support, encouragement, and practical tools to help you navigate this beautiful but demanding season of life.

Prenatal Group: Preparing for Motherhood



Pregnancy is a whirlwind of emotions—excitement, fear, joy, and everything in between. It can be especially challenging if you feel like you’re going through it alone. In our Prenatal Group, expecting mothers come together to share the highs and lows of pregnancy. Here, you can connect with other women who are navigating the same journey, discussing everything from physical changes to the mental and emotional preparations for motherhood. It’s a community built on shared experience, offering comfort, encouragement, and a safe space to express every emotion that comes with expecting a new life.


Pregnancy Over 40: A Unique Journey



Pregnancy at any age is a life-changing experience, but for women over 40, it comes with its own unique set of challenges and joys. Our Pregnancy Over 40 Group is designed to provide a space where women can connect and share their stories, offering each other guidance and support. This group focuses on empowering women to embrace the beauty of becoming a mother later in life while addressing the physical, emotional, and societal pressures that may accompany it. It’s a place where you can find both community and strength, knowing that your journey is shared by others who understand what you’re going through.



Women’s Life Transition Group: Embracing Change Together



Life has a way of moving in phases, and for women, those transitions often come with emotional complexity. Whether you’re navigating a career change, moving into a new stage of life, or managing personal relationships, our Women’s Life Transition Group offers support as you embrace these shifts. Together, we explore the emotions that arise during times of transition, offering tools for empowerment and a sense of community. Here, you’ll find that while life’s changes may be inevitable, they are also an opportunity for growth, healing, and new beginnings.
